Webhook.site Data Sync Pipelines Blueprint meistern: Die ultimative Anleitung für effiziente Daten-Integrationen
Wer heute im Daten-Dschungel nicht aufpasst, landet schnell im Chaos. Webhook.site ist das Werkzeug der Wahl für schnelle, flexible Daten-Feeds – aber nur, wenn du weißt, wie du daraus eine robuste Data Pipeline machst. Hier kommt dein Crashkurs für den Blueprint, der deine Daten-Workflows revolutioniert – tief, technisch, kompromisslos.
- Was ist Webhook.site und warum es das Herzstück moderner Daten-Integrationen ist
- Grundlagen: Webhooks, Data Pipelines und wie Webhook.site diese verbindet
- Technische Architektur: Aufbau einer zuverlässigen Webhook-basierten Data Pipeline
- Best Practices für die Datenübertragung: Sicherheit, Latenz und Fehlerhandling
- Automatisierung: Von Webhook-Empfang bis zur Datenverarbeitung – Schritt für Schritt
- Tools und Frameworks: Welche Technologien wirklich helfen – und welche Zeitfresser sind
- Fehlerdiagnose und Monitoring: So behältst du den Überblick
- Skalierung und Performanceoptimierung: Damit dein Blueprint auch bei Wachstum funktioniert
- Fallstricke und häufige Fehler: Was du unbedingt vermeiden solltest
- Fazit: Warum ohne dieses Blueprint deine Daten-Strategie im Sand verlaufen wird
In der Welt der Datenströme ist Webhook.site dein persönlicher Kontrollturm, der dir erlaubt, eingehende Datenströme in Echtzeit zu beobachten, zu testen und zu steuern. Doch nur, wer das Handwerkszeug und die Architektur versteht, macht daraus eine funktionierende Data Pipeline, die nicht nur funktioniert, sondern auch skaliert und zuverlässig bleibt. Wer nur auf die schnelle Lösung setzt, landet im Datenchaos, verliert den Überblick – und letztlich den Wettbewerb. Hier lernst du, wie du den Blueprint für eine professionelle, robuste Daten-Synchronisation aufbaust, der jedem Hacker, jedem Data-Engineer und jedem Entwickler die Sprache verschlägt.
Was ist Webhook.site und warum es das Herzstück moderner Daten-Workflows ist
Webhook.site ist eine einfache, aber mächtige Plattform, um Webhooks in Echtzeit zu empfangen, zu testen und zu debuggen. Es ist kein Ersatz für komplexe Datenintegrationsplattformen, aber genau das braucht es auch nicht zu sein – es ist das Werkzeug für Entwickler, die schnelle, flexible und vor allem transparente Datenflüsse aufbauen wollen. Im Kern handelt es sich um eine HTTP-Endpunkt-URL, die eingehende Anfragen abfängt, in Echtzeit visualisiert und speichert, was dir die Kontrolle über deine Datenströme gibt.
Der große Vorteil: Keine komplizierten Setups, keine teuren Plattformen. Stattdessen eine Plattform, die du in Sekunden einrichtest, um Daten von APIs, IoT-Geräten, Drittanbietern oder internen Systemen zu monitoren. Für Data Engineers ist Webhook.site das ideale Test- und Debugging-Tool, um den Fluss zu verstehen und Fehler zu identifizieren. Für Entwickler bedeutet es, eine zuverlässige Schnittstelle zu haben, die Daten in der Entwicklungsphase sicher verarbeitet – und im produktiven Einsatz nahtlos funktioniert.
Doch der wahre Wert liegt in der Verbindung: Webhook.site ist die Schnittstelle, die du in deine Data Pipelines einbindest. Hier kannst du eingehende Daten sofort inspizieren, filtern, transformieren oder an andere Systeme weiterleiten – ob via APIAPI – Schnittstellen, Macht und Missverständnisse im Web API steht für „Application Programming Interface“, zu Deutsch: Programmierschnittstelle. Eine API ist das unsichtbare Rückgrat moderner Softwareentwicklung und Online-Marketing-Technologien. Sie ermöglicht es verschiedenen Programmen, Systemen oder Diensten, miteinander zu kommunizieren – und zwar kontrolliert, standardisiert und (im Idealfall) sicher. APIs sind das, was das Web zusammenhält, auch wenn kein Nutzer je eine..., Serverless-Functions oder ETL-Tools. Die Plattform ist das Bindeglied zwischen Eingangskanal und deiner Datenarchitektur – und somit das Herzstück deiner Data-Workflow-Blueprints.
Grundlagen: Webhooks, Data Pipelines und wie Webhook.site diese verbindet
Bevor wir zum technischen Blueprint kommen, muss klar sein: Was ist ein Webhook? Ein Webhook ist im Grunde ein HTTP-Callback – eine Datenlieferung in Echtzeit, ausgelöst durch ein Ereignis. Zum Beispiel, wenn ein Nutzer eine Bestellung abschließt, sendet das System eine POST-Anfrage an einen vordefinierten Webhook-Endpunkt. Webhook.site ist hier dein perfekter Empfänger, um diese Anfragen zu testen und zu debuggen.
Data Pipelines sind die automatisierten Prozesse, die Rohdaten von A nach B befördern, transformieren und für Analysen oder Anwendungen bereitstellen. Sie bestehen aus mehreren Schritten: Eingang, Verarbeitung, Speicherung und Ausgabe. Webhook.site fungiert dabei als Eingangspunkt, der die Rohdaten in Echtzeit auffängt. Das Ziel ist, diese Daten zuverlässig, sicher und skalierbar weiterzuleiten.
Die Kunst liegt darin, eine Architektur zu bauen, die nicht nur Daten empfängt, sondern sie auch intelligent verarbeitet. Das bedeutet: Fehlerbehandlung, Retry-Mechanismen, Security-Features und flexible Weiterleitung. Hierbei kommen Technologien wie Cloud Functions, Serverless-Architekturen, Queue-Services (z.B. RabbitMQ, Kafka) und Datenbanken (z.B. PostgreSQL, DynamoDB) ins Spiel. Webhook.site wird zum zentralen Debug- und Monitoring-Node, der alle eingehenden Daten transparent macht.
Technische Architektur: Aufbau einer zuverlässigen Webhook-basierten Data Pipeline
Der Kern einer stabilen Data Pipeline, die Webhook.site nutzt, besteht aus mehreren Layern:
- Eingangsschicht: Hier landen alle Webhook-Anfragen. Der Endpoint auf Webhook.site dient als erster Puffer, der die Daten in Echtzeit empfangen und vorübergehend speichern kann. Für produktive Systeme solltest du jedoch eine eigene, skalierbare Endpoint-Lösung entwickeln, etwa mit AWS APIAPI – Schnittstellen, Macht und Missverständnisse im Web API steht für „Application Programming Interface“, zu Deutsch: Programmierschnittstelle. Eine API ist das unsichtbare Rückgrat moderner Softwareentwicklung und Online-Marketing-Technologien. Sie ermöglicht es verschiedenen Programmen, Systemen oder Diensten, miteinander zu kommunizieren – und zwar kontrolliert, standardisiert und (im Idealfall) sicher. APIs sind das, was das Web zusammenhält, auch wenn kein Nutzer je eine... Gateway, Azure Functions oder einem NGINX Reverse Proxy, der die Daten zuverlässig an deine Infrastruktur weiterleitet.
- Verarbeitungsschicht: Hier transformierst du die Rohdaten. Dies kann durch serverseitige Scripts, ETL-Prozesse oder Event-Driven-Functions geschehen. Wichtig ist, dass du hier die Daten validierst, säuberst und in ein einheitliches Format bringst, damit sie downstream kompatibel sind.
- Sicherung & Fehlerhandling: Retry-Logik, Dead Letter Queues (DLQ) und Fail-Safe-Mechanismen verhindern Datenverlust. Außerdem sollten alle Transfers verschlüsselt erfolgen (TLS), und Zugriffe nur für autorisierte Systeme möglich sein.
- Speicherung & Weiterleitung: Nach der Verarbeitung landen Daten in Datenbanken, Data Lakes oder werden in Echtzeit an Analyse-Tools wie Kafka, Spark oder BigQuery übertragen. Die Weiterleitung sollte asynchron erfolgen, um Latenz zu minimieren.
Die Architektur muss zudem horizontal skalierbar sein, um mit wachsendem Datenvolumen Schritt zu halten. Containerisierung (z.B. Docker, Kubernetes) und Cloud-native Dienste sind hier Pflicht, um eine flexible, ausfallsichere Infrastruktur aufzubauen.
Best Practices für die Datenübertragung: Sicherheit, Latenz und Fehlerhandling
Die Übertragung der Daten zwischen Webhook.site und deiner Infrastruktur ist das kritische Element. Hier gilt: Verschlüsselung ist Pflicht. TLS 1.3 sorgt für sichere Verbindungen, während Authentifizierungsmechanismen wie API-Keys oder OAuth den Zugriff kontrollieren. Zusätzlich empfiehlt sich eine IP-Whitelist, um nur bekannte Systeme zuzulassen.
Zur Minimierung der Latenz solltest du auf georedundante Infrastruktur setzen. CDN-ähnliche Ansätze für Webhook-Endpoints sorgen für schnelle Reaktionszeiten, auch bei internationalen Datenquellen. Hier zahlt sich das multiregionale Deployment aus.
Fehlerhandling ist der Schlüssel zum zuverlässigen Betrieb. Implementiere Retry-Mechanismen, die bei temporären Fehlern automatisch die Daten erneut senden. Nutze Dead Letter Queues, um Daten, die nicht verarbeitet werden konnten, später zu inspizieren. Überwachungstools wie Prometheus, Grafana oder CloudWatch helfen, Fehler frühzeitig zu erkennen und zu beheben.
Automatisierung: Von Webhook-Empfang bis zur Datenverarbeitung
Automatisierte Workflows sind das Rückgrat jeder modernen Data Pipeline. Hierbei kommen Technologien wie Serverless-Frameworks, Event-Driven-Architekturen und CI/CD-Tools zum Einsatz. Beispiel: Die eingehenden Webhook-Daten landen bei AWS APIAPI – Schnittstellen, Macht und Missverständnisse im Web API steht für „Application Programming Interface“, zu Deutsch: Programmierschnittstelle. Eine API ist das unsichtbare Rückgrat moderner Softwareentwicklung und Online-Marketing-Technologien. Sie ermöglicht es verschiedenen Programmen, Systemen oder Diensten, miteinander zu kommunizieren – und zwar kontrolliert, standardisiert und (im Idealfall) sicher. APIs sind das, was das Web zusammenhält, auch wenn kein Nutzer je eine... Gateway, das diese an Lambda-Funktionen weitergibt. Dort erfolgt die Transformation, Validierung und Weiterleitung in Echtzeit.
Ein typischer Ablauf:
- Eingehender Webhook wird bei Webhook.site oder einer eigenen APIAPI – Schnittstellen, Macht und Missverständnisse im Web API steht für „Application Programming Interface“, zu Deutsch: Programmierschnittstelle. Eine API ist das unsichtbare Rückgrat moderner Softwareentwicklung und Online-Marketing-Technologien. Sie ermöglicht es verschiedenen Programmen, Systemen oder Diensten, miteinander zu kommunizieren – und zwar kontrolliert, standardisiert und (im Idealfall) sicher. APIs sind das, was das Web zusammenhält, auch wenn kein Nutzer je eine... empfangen
- Trigger für eine automatisierte Verarbeitung in einer Cloud-Function
- Validierung und Transformation der Daten
- Fehlerbehandlung: Bei Problemen wird die Nachricht in eine DLQ verschoben
- Weiterleitung an das Zielsystem: Datenbanken, Data Lakes, Analytics-Plattformen
Die Automatisierung muss resilient sein: Automatisierte Retry-Mechanismen, Monitoring und Alerting sorgen für einen ausfallsicheren Betrieb. Nur so bleibt dein Blueprint dauerhaft stabil und skalierbar.
Tools und Frameworks: Welche Technologien wirklich helfen – und welche Zeitfresser sind
Nicht alle Tools sind gleich. Während Plattformen wie Zapier oder IFTTT für einfache Automatisierungen taugen, sind sie für professionelle Data Pipelines ungeeignet. Für robusten, skalierbaren Betrieb brauchst du Cloud-native Lösungen und Open-Source-Frameworks:
- API-Gateway & Serverless: AWS APIAPI – Schnittstellen, Macht und Missverständnisse im Web API steht für „Application Programming Interface“, zu Deutsch: Programmierschnittstelle. Eine API ist das unsichtbare Rückgrat moderner Softwareentwicklung und Online-Marketing-Technologien. Sie ermöglicht es verschiedenen Programmen, Systemen oder Diensten, miteinander zu kommunizieren – und zwar kontrolliert, standardisiert und (im Idealfall) sicher. APIs sind das, was das Web zusammenhält, auch wenn kein Nutzer je eine... Gateway, Azure Functions, Google Cloud Functions
- Message Queues & Event-Streaming: Kafka, RabbitMQ, AWS SQS, Google Pub/Sub
- Datenbanken & Storage: PostgreSQL, DynamoDB, BigQuery, S3
- Monitoring & Logging: Prometheus, Grafana, ELK Stack, DataDog
- Transformation & Processing: Apache Spark, Flink, DBT
Was du vermeiden solltest: Billig-Tools, die keine API-Integration, keine Skalierung oder kein Datenmanagement bieten. Unreife Lösungen führen nur zu langen Debugging-Sessions, Datenverlust oder Sicherheitsproblemen.
Fehlerdiagnose und Monitoring: So behältst du den Überblick
In komplexen Data Pipelines ist Monitoring Pflicht. Überwache Latenz, Fehlerraten, Datenintegrität und Systemausfälle kontinuierlich. Nutze Dashboards, Alerts und Log-Analysen, um Probleme frühzeitig zu erkennen und zu beheben. Die wichtigsten Tools sind hier Prometheus, Grafana, ELK Stack oder Cloud-native Lösungen.
Ein effektives Monitoring umfasst:
- Live-Status-Überwachung aller Endpunkte
- Fehler- und Retry-Logs
- Performance-Metriken (Latenz, Durchsatz)
- Sicherheitsüberwachung (Zugriffs- und Authentifizierungslogs)
- Regelmäßige Audits der Datenqualität
Nur wer den Überblick behält, kann bei Problemen schnell reagieren und den Blueprint anpassen. Automatisierte Alerts sind hier das A und O, um Ausfälle oder Performance-Drops sofort zu erkennen.
Skalierung und Performanceoptimierung: Damit dein Blueprint auch bei Wachstum funktioniert
Ein Blueprint ist nur so gut wie seine Skalierbarkeit. Bei steigendem Datenvolumen musst du auf Cloud-Architekturen setzen, Containerisierung und automatische Skalierung. Nutze Load Balancer, Multi-Region-Deployments und asynchrone Verarbeitung, um Latenz und Ausfallsicherheit zu maximieren.
Performanceoptimierung bedeutet auch, die Latenz bei der Datenübertragung zu minimieren. GZIP/Brotli-Komprimierung, Caching, Edge-Computing und schnelle Storage-Lösungen sind hier Pflicht. Die TTFB (Time To First Byte) sollte unter 100ms liegen, um eine schnelle Verarbeitung zu gewährleisten.
Langfristig lohnt sich auch die Optimierung der Datenmodelle: Normalisierung, IndexierungIndexierung: Wie Webseiten den Weg in die Suchmaschine finden (und warum sie dort bleiben wollen) Autor: Tobias Hager Was bedeutet Indexierung? Definition, Grundlagen und der technische Prozess Indexierung ist im SEO-Kosmos das Eintrittsticket ins Spiel. Ohne Indexierung kein Ranking, keine Sichtbarkeit, kein Traffic – schlicht: keine Relevanz. Kurz gesagt bezeichnet Indexierung den Prozess, durch den Suchmaschinen wie Google, Bing oder... und Partitionierung sorgen für schnelle Abfragen und effiziente Speicherung bei wachsendem Volumen.
Fallstricke und häufige Fehler: Was du unbedingt vermeiden solltest
Der größte Fehler ist, sich auf Halbfertiges zu verlassen. Ohne saubere Architektur, klare Schnittstellen und automatisierte Tests landet man schnell im Chaos. Fehlende Sicherheit, unzureichendes Error-Handling und mangelndes Monitoring sind die Todesursachen für jede Data Pipeline.
Ein weiterer Klassiker: Ignorieren von Latenz und Skalierung. Was bei 1000 Requests pro Minute noch funktioniert, bricht bei 100.000 zusammen. Ebenso fatal: Blockierende Synchro-Operationen, die den Datenfluss aufhalten. Hier helfen asynchrone, event-getriebene Architekturen.
Nicht zuletzt: Sicherheitslücken. Unzureichende Authentifizierung, fehlende Verschlüsselung und unkontrollierte Zugriffe machen deine Pipeline zu einem Einfallstor für Angreifer. Schutzmaßnahmen sind Pflicht.
Fazit: Warum dein Data Blueprint ohne Webhook.site kaum funktioniert
Webhook.site ist mehr als nur ein Test-Tool – es ist das Herzstück einer professionellen Daten-Architektur. Wer es versteht, daraus eine skalierbare, sichere und effiziente Data Pipeline zu bauen, hat den Grundstein für nachhaltigen Erfolg gelegt. Die Technik dahinter ist komplex, aber nur so kannst du in der Datenwelt bestehen.
Ohne ein solides Blueprint, das auf den Prinzipien von Sicherheit, Automatisierung, Monitoring und Skalierbarkeit basiert, wirst du im Daten-Dschungel schnell den Überblick verlieren. Webhook.site ist dabei der flexible Einstieg – der erste Schritt, um deine Datenflüsse auf das nächste Level zu heben. Wer jetzt nicht handelt, ist morgen abgehängt. Also: Mach dich bereit für den Datenkrieg – mit deinem Blueprint an der Spitze.
